VH-RME. Boeing 727-77. c/n 18743-78.


First flown - September 21, 1964

Entered onto the Australian Aircraft Register as VH-RME - September 1, 1964

Departed Seattle on delivery flight to Australia - October 13, 1964

Arrived Melbourne on delivery to Ansett-A.N.A. - October 16, 1964

Delivery route was Seattle-San Francisco-Honolulu-Canton Island-Nadi

Ansett Flight crew were: Capts A. Lovell, J. McRobbie, A. McNaughton; Navigator: W. C. Kennedy

F/Es: M. Perry & A. Williams; Boeing Flight crew: Capts S. L. Wallick, B. Allsop & E. Hartz

This flight was the first tri-motor aircraft to cross the Pacific Ocean since Sir Charles Kingsford-Smith &

Charles Ulm's flight in the Fokker 'Southern Cross'

Operated its first revenue service with Ansett-ANA was Melbourne-Sydney - November 2, 1964

Registered to Ansett Transport Industries (Operations) Pty Ltd - November 25, 1969

Operated its final revenue service with Ansett Airlines as AN55 Brisbane-Melbourne - September 12, 1978

Withdrawn from use and stored at Melbourne's Tullamarine Airport

Had flown 43,110 hours

Sold to International Air Leases - January 1979

Departed Melbourne on delivery flight to Miami - January 18, 1979

Delivery route was Melbourne-Tontouta-Pago Pago-Hilo-Los Angeles

Arrived Miami - January 20, 1979

Flight crew were: Capts M. Wheaton & E. Mackay; F/E J. Crago; Navigator B. S. McEwen

Cancelled from the Australian Aircraft Register - January 25, 1979

Leased to Compania Mexicana de Aviacion SA (Mexicana) - becoming XA-MEG - June 6, 1979

Returned to International Air Leases - November 6, 1981

Leased to Transbrasil SA Linhas Aereas - becoming PT-TCE - December 20, 1981

Sold to Transbrasil - April 1, 1986

Sold to Corsair Inc - becoming N8140V - May 16, 1989

Leased to Toros Airways, Turkey (Torosair) - becoming TC-AJT - May 30, 1989

Aircraft was named 'Imre Hong'

Returned to Corsair when Torosair ceased operations - becoming N143CA - January 1990

Transferred to Avengair - June 1990

Leased to Aerolineas Centrales de Colombia SA (t/a ACES Colombia) - becoming HK-3651X - 1991

Returned to Avengair - April 1992

Intended sale to Hanair, Haiti - as HH-JEC - did not eventuate - April 1992

Aircraft had been fully painted in Hanair colors at Miami but not delivered

Leased to Servicios Aereos Rutas Oriente SA (t/a SARO) - becoming XA-SDH - July 17, 1992

Returned to Avengair - becoming N143CA - July 1993

Leased to Quassar de Mexico SA - becoming XA-SIR - August 1, 1993

Returned to Avengair and withdrawn from service at Miami - October 22, 1994

Stored at Opa Locka, Florida as N8140V - October 1994

Sold to Florida National Air Sales & Services - May 26, 1995

Scrapped at Opa Locka, Florida - 1995
